During our last trip to SAGE HOSPITAL we organised a two day medical child examination (KinderUnerSuchung) for about 200 pupils of the school "Les Cajoutiers".
These children belong to the poorest population-layer in Senegal and all live in the villages surrounding SAGE Hospital.
For 80% of these children this visit to a doctor was a first time happening! They recieved a complete check- up and went through the following medical stations:
1. our pediatrist Dr. Labou
2. a dentist
3. an ophthalmologist
4. all children were given an "anti- parasite" treatment
5. all vaccinations were updated
6. necessary medication was given directly at our Pharmacy at the SAGE Hospital
7. eventually reading glasses were distributed
This check might be beside their education at the school another small step into a - hopefully - better future.
This wounderful project was free of charge for the children and their families. Sage Hospital is a hospital in Senegal, West Africa, located two hours South of Dakar by car. The hospital was renovated, extended and provided with medical and technical equipment and human resources with the help of Sage Hospital e.V., a charitable organisation set up by Cynthia Clottey and Katherina von Ballestrem in 2003. The generous and dedicated support of private donors made the plans for the hospital a reality. The Sage Club also pledged to jointly 'adopt' the hospital organising regular events where all profits go directly to the good cause. Everyone involved in the project does so without financial reward.
Every donation helps and goes directly to the hospital helping its estimated 700 patients a month.
